Forgive me if this has already been suggested or there's already a way of doing it, but the one thing I would love to see in Checkbook would be a customizable button (or two or three) that simply enters a user-defined entry when pressed.

For example, since my bank doesn't charge ATM fees, I'm always stopping off on the way to work and getting $20 from the machine. In the past month and a half, I've had about 20 entries in my checkbook marked "ATM Withdrawal". It would be fantastic if there were a button at the top of the window that I could click and Checkbook would automatically insert a $20 ATM withdrawal entry with today's date, customized via a preferences window that would allow me to set the information that's entered from that button. Basically a shortcut for common entries. I click the button and a $20 ATM withdrawal is automatically added with no user intervention.

But even if that doesn't make it into future releases, I'm still happy with Checkbook the way it is...:)
